"the guitar on the recording was a 12-string Eko guitar played by Sumner.[12] Sumner recalls:

Ian didn't really want to play guitar, but for some reason we wanted him to play it. I can't remember the reason now ... I think Ian used to play only on "Love Will Tear Us Apart" ... no I'm wrong, there was another track too. Maybe "Heart and Soul"? I do remember Ian used to play just one chord, which was D. We showed him how to play D and we wrote a song. I wonder if that's why we wrote "Love Will Tear Us Apart", you could drone a D through it. I think he played it live because I was playing keyboards. On the record I played guitar, a twelve string Eko guitar, an Italian guitar that actually sounded pretty good"

He's got the ebony color version with trapeze tailpiece. In his autobiography (a must read for all fans like me) he says that in 1981 during the first US tour and after being stolen all their gear, he went to a guitar shop in New York and bought an ES-335 (it's visible in many images of early new order gigs) that had an affordable price tag. Arrived in hotel he discovered it had a drilling hole in the body :)
